Urinary Incontinence with Suprapubic Catheter Placement - Medical Illustration, Human Anatomy Drawing
This exhibit begins with one sagittal (side cut-away) of the female pelvis revealing the bladder and urethra. This image illustrates the pre-operative condition. The bladder is shown full of urine with a flow of urine down through the urethra to represent the incontinence. Next, a combination of anterior and sagittal views illustrates the surgical placement of the suprapubic catheter. These images show the incision in the skin and soft tissues above the pubic bone, the incision into the anterior dome of the bladder and the placement of the catheter into the bladder.\r\n
